About PolicyMe

PolicyMe simplifies life insurance for Canadians by offering affordable coverage options, including critical illness insurance, through an easy-to-use online platform. Customers can access straightforward advice and apply for policies digitally, which helps reduce costs and allows the company to offer lower premiums. Unlike traditional insurance providers, PolicyMe operates with a digital-first approach, minimizing overhead expenses and passing the savings on to clients. The company is backed by reputable partners, enhancing its credibility and financial stability. PolicyMe aims to ensure transparency and customer satisfaction, handling claims with care and using customer feedback to improve services. Risks

Increased competition from other insurtech startups may erode PolicyMe's market share.
Rapid technological advancements require continuous investment in platform upgrades.
Potential regulatory changes in Canada could increase compliance costs for PolicyMe.

Differentiation

PolicyMe offers the most competitive life insurance pricing in Canada.
The company provides a fully-underwritten term life policy without unnecessary features.
PolicyMe's digital-first approach reduces overhead, offering lower premiums to customers.

Upsides

PolicyMe raised $18 million in Series A funding, boosting its market position.
The launch of Critical Illness Insurance covers 44 conditions, more than average insurers.
Increased demand for digital insurance aligns with PolicyMe's online platform strategy.
